Debian操作命令

上传者: weimenlove | 上传时间: 2025-10-26 08:09:36 | 文件大小: 139KB | 文件类型: PDF
### Debian Linux下的关键操作命令详解 #### 一、pwd命令:获取当前工作目录 `pwd` 命令用于显示用户当前所在的工作目录的绝对路径。这是一个基础且重要的命令,适用于所有用户。当用户需要知道自己的位置或在脚本中记录当前路径时,`pwd` 将提供必要的信息。 #### 二、cd命令:切换工作目录 `cd` 命令允许用户在文件系统中移动,即切换到另一个目录。这个命令同样对所有用户开放。其通用格式为 `#cd [目录名]` 。如果没有提供目录名,`cd` 默认会将用户的当前工作目录切换回他们的家目录。通过使用相对路径,如 `cd ..` 可以上升到父目录,而 `cd ../..` 则会再进一步上升一级。 #### 三、chmod命令:改变文件权限 `chmod` 是一个强大的命令,用于管理文件的访问权限,它支持三种类型的用户:文件拥有者(u)、组成员(g)和其他用户(o)。权限包括读(r)、写(w)和执行(x)。`chmod` 的语法允许用户精细地控制每个用户类别的权限,并且可以通过数字(4表示r,2表示w,1表示x)或符号(+、-、=)来指定权限的增加、删除或设置。 - **符号模式**:例如,`chmod ugo+r file1.txt` 或 `chmod a+r file1.txt` 将文件 `file1.txt` 设置为所有用户均可读。 - **数字模式**:使用数字表示权限,如 `chmod 777 file` 使文件对所有用户都具有读、写和执行权限。 #### 四、chown命令:更改文件的所有者和组 `chown` 命令由系统管理员(root)使用,用于更改文件的所有者或所属组。它的基本语法是 `chown [user][:group] file` 。`chown` 允许更精细的权限调整,如递归地更改目录及其所有子目录和文件的所有权。 #### 五、rm命令:删除文件和目录 `rm` 命令用于删除文件和目录,但它必须谨慎使用,因为一旦文件被删除,除非有额外的恢复措施,否则很难找回。`rm` 的参数 `-i` 提供了一个安全特性,要求用户在每次删除前确认,而 `-f` 参数则强制删除,即使文件设置了只读属性。`-r` 参数用于递归删除目录及其所有内容。 ### 综合应用实例 1. **权限调整与所有权变更**: - 调整文件 `report.pdf` 的权限,使其仅对拥有者可读写,对组成员和其它用户只读: ``` chmod u+rw,go+r report.pdf ``` - 将 `report.pdf` 的所有权变更为 `admin` 用户和 `editor` 组: ``` chown admin:editor report.pdf ``` 2. **目录与文件管理**: - 显示当前工作目录: ``` pwd ``` - 移动到上一级目录: ``` cd .. ``` - 删除当前目录下所有 `.tmp` 文件: ``` rm *.tmp ``` 通过掌握上述命令,用户能够在Debian Linux环境下高效地管理文件和目录,实现自动化脚本编写、系统维护以及日常文件操作,从而提高工作效率并增强系统安全性。这些命令不仅构成了Debian系统的基础,也是任何Linux用户和管理员不可或缺的工具箱。

文件下载

评论信息

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明